DIVE IN AND MAKE A SPLASH EVERY DAY, BY:

  • Manages the day-to-day operations of the product development team by providing clear leadership and direction and monitoring key performance metrics.
  • Develops a high functioning team; provides support in recruitment, training, work assignments, professional development, and performance management of product development staff.
  • Under the direction of the Chief Growth Officer, responsible for the development, maintenance, enhancement, and implementation of insurance products, including writing/revising policy wordings, drafting proposals, and creating other relevant documents such as application forms, and questionnaires. Manages performance of departmental internal controls.
  • Conducts industry research and analyzes competitors’ products and wording changes to ensure comprehensive information is available to support product development decisions.
  • Performs analysis of existing products to identify enhancement opportunities and form product development recommendations supported by data and customer driven insights.
  • Participates in the establishment of product pricing and risk selection criteria to achieve the company’s mix of business targets and underwriting profitability objectives.
